Space-based HPC and Quantum Computing
- Overview
Space-based HPC and quantum computing offer immense potential for accelerating scientific discovery, revolutionizing space exploration, and enhancing Earth observation capabilities.
While challenges remain, ongoing research and development efforts are steadily paving the way for a future where these technologies play a pivotal role in shaping our understanding of the universe and our planet.
High-performance computing (HPC) and quantum computing (QC) are poised to revolutionize various aspects of space exploration and Earth observation.
The combination of HPC and quantum computing bridges the classical and quantum worlds, potentially accelerating or directly enabling solutions to some hitherto unimaginable computational challenges that are too complex, both in terms of computational steps and memory requirements, to be effectively solved by HPC alone.
- High Performance Computing (HPC) as an accelerator, using HPC to prevent classical computing bottlenecks from hindering potential opportunities to achieve quantum computing advantages.
- Quantum Computing (HPC), where quantum processors act as accelerators, deliver quantum computing advantages to HPC-based enterprise applications.
- Space-Based HPC
High-Performance Computing (HPC) is crucial for simulating and predicting mission performance, supporting complex engineering tasks, and developing new technologies. It facilitates advanced scientific analysis of data collected by space-borne instruments, leading to a deeper understanding of the universe and our planet.
Space-Based HPC is important for improving efficiency, enabling critical real-time operations, advancing scientific discovery, and shaping the future of autonomous space missions by overcoming limitations and providing powerful onboard processing capabilities.
Transmitting vast amounts of data from space to Earth can be bandwidth-intensive and time-consuming. Some tasks require near-real-time analysis, making in-situ processing crucial for critical mission decisions. Space-based HPC can enable new scientific discoveries and advancements in space exploration. Future of Space Computing is a key component in the evolution of space computing, paving the way for more sophisticated and autonomous space missions.
Key aspects and benefits of space-based HPC include in-situ data processing and real-time analysis, which are crucial for immediate decision-making during missions. It also facilitates autonomous decision-making for missions far from Earth with communication delays.
Onboard computation leads to enhanced science return by processing data in situ. Additionally, HPC supports mission performance prediction, complex engineering tasks, and new technology development.
Projects like NASA's HPSC address future mission computational needs by providing high performance, fault tolerance, power management, and enhanced connectivity. Systems like HPSC are designed for scalability and power efficiency for various missions.
Examples of space-based HPC applications include data processing from telescopes and radars, simulating orbital mechanics, developing new space technologies like AI systems, and running AI models for real-time decision-making. It also supports research and development activities, including engineering simulations and testing.
- Space-based Quantum Technologies
Space-based quantum technologies are a rapidly developing field with the potential to revolutionize various aspects of space exploration, communication, and scientific research.
Key Areas of Development:
- Quantum Communication: This focuses on using quantum mechanics principles, particularly Quantum Key Distribution (QKD), to create highly secure communication channels resistant to eavesdropping. This is crucial for safeguarding sensitive data transmitted between space and ground, and could pave the way for a global quantum internet. China's Micius satellite program has demonstrated the potential of satellite-based QKD over long distances.
- Quantum Sensors: These sensors utilize quantum phenomena for incredibly precise measurements of physical properties like gravity, magnetic fields, and temperature. They have potential applications in improving navigation systems (e.g., beyond GPS), enabling more accurate Earth observation, and enhancing scientific research in space. NASA's Cold Atom Lab on the ISS has demonstrated the use of quantum sensors, like atom interferometers, in a space environment.
- Quantum Computing: While still in its early stages for space applications, quantum computing holds promise for solving complex problems intractable for classical computers. Potential applications include optimizing spacecraft operations, improving data analysis, and accelerating the development of new materials and propulsion systems.
Challenges and the Future:
- Despite the immense potential, space-based quantum technologies face significant challenges, including the fragility of quantum systems, susceptibility to space radiation and vibrations, and the difficulty of integrating quantum and classical systems. Developing hardware that can withstand the harsh space environment and ensuring the reliability of quantum algorithms are ongoing areas of research. Experts anticipate that hybrid quantum-classical computing frameworks, which leverage the strengths of both systems, may offer a practical path for early space missions.
- The field is attracting significant investment from governments and the private sector, with projects like Boeing's Q4S satellite and the ESA's EAGLE-1 mission aiming to push the boundaries of space-based quantum communication. The long-term vision is a future where quantum technologies play a vital role in secure and efficient space operations, from communication and navigation to scientific discoveries and resource exploration.
- The Synergy between HPC and Quantum Computing
The synergy between High-performance Computing (HPC) and Quantum Computing lies in their complementary strengths. HPC excels at large-scale data processing and simulations, while quantum computing can model complex interactions at a detailed level, particularly in areas like drug discovery and materials science.
Integrating these technologies creates a hybrid computing infrastructure that can tackle problems currently intractable for either alone, accelerating research and innovation.
In essence, the synergy between HPC and quantum computing offers a powerful combination that can accelerate scientific discovery, drive innovation across various industries, and address some of the world's most pressing challenges.
It’s important to note that HPC-quantum computing integration won’t benefit all businesses. After all, most businesses today don’t use HPC alone. However, the large enterprises, universities, and governments that are leveraging HPC to tackle today’s toughest challenges will benefit greatly. The combined computing power that will be unleashed will disrupt entire industries.
Here's a more detailed look at the synergy:
1. HPC as a Foundation for Quantum Computing:
- Algorithm Development & Verification: HPC can be used to simulate and verify quantum algorithms before they are run on actual quantum hardware, reducing development time and cost.
- Benchmarking and Optimization: HPC can benchmark quantum computers, test the accuracy of quantum algorithms, and optimize quantum circuits for efficiency and accuracy.
- Control and Error Correction: HPC systems are crucial for controlling quantum computers, manipulating quantum states, and correcting errors.
- Data Analysis and Visualization: HPC provides the tools for analyzing and visualizing the massive amounts of data generated by quantum simulations.
2. Quantum Computing as an Accelerator for HPC:
- Quantum-Enhanced Simulations: Quantum computing can simulate molecular interactions, chemical reactions, and other complex phenomena at a level of detail impossible with classical HPC.
- Faster AI Training: Quantum computing can accelerate the training of AI models by performing parallel calculations, leading to faster and more accurate results.
- Optimized Algorithms: Quantum algorithms can be used to solve optimization problems that are too complex for classical HPC, such as logistics, scheduling, and finance.
- Material Science: Quantum simulations can accelerate the development of new materials with tailored properties, such as superconductors, catalysts, and pharmaceuticals.
3. Practical Benefits of Integration:
- New Drug Discovery: Quantum simulations can model drug-target interactions, accelerating the identification of new drug candidates.
- Advanced Materials Design: Quantum simulations can enable the design of new materials with specific properties, revolutionizing industries like energy and electronics.
- Quantum-Secure Technologies: Quantum computers can be used to develop new encryption algorithms and other quantum-secure technologies.
- AI Breakthroughs: Quantum-enhanced AI can lead to breakthroughs in areas like image recognition, natural language processing, and robotics.
4. The Future of HPC & Quantum Computing:
- Quantum-centric Supercomputing: The future of HPC may involve integrating quantum processors with classical supercomputers to create hybrid systems that can solve highly complex problems.
- Hybrid Computing Infrastructure: HPC centers will likely offer access to both classical and quantum resources, allowing researchers to choose the best tool for the job.
- Symbiotic Relationships: HPC and quantum computing will work together, with each technology leveraging the strengths of the other.
- Harnessing the Power of HPC, Quantum Computing (QC), and 5G/6G Networks
Harnessing the power of High-Performance Computing (HPC), Quantum Computing (QC), and 5G/6G networks represents a convergence of cutting-edge technologies poised to revolutionize various industries. It can revolutionize how people compute, communicate, and interact with the world.
1. High-Performance Computing (HPC):
HPC involves the use of powerful computing systems and parallel processing to solve complex problems and simulations that would be impossible for traditional computers. It is characterized by:
- Massive computational power: HPC systems are designed to handle massive datasets and perform calculations at extremely high speeds.
- Parallel processing: HPC systems often employ many processors working in parallel to accelerate computation.
- Wide-ranging applications: HPC is applied in diverse fields like scientific research, weather forecasting, financial modeling, and drug discovery.
2. Quantum Computing (QC):
QC is a new computing paradigm based on the principles of quantum mechanics, like superposition and entanglement.
- Qubits: Unlike classical bits that can only be 0 or 1, qubits can exist in multiple states simultaneously, enabling QC to explore many possibilities at once.
- Solving complex problems: QC is uniquely suited to tackle problems that are intractable for even the most powerful HPC systems, particularly in areas like optimization, materials science, and cryptography.
- Complementary to HPC: HPC can be used to simulate small quantum computers, develop quantum algorithms, and verify quantum computations.
3. 5G/6G Networks:
These wireless network technologies offer unprecedented levels of speed, latency, and capacity.
- Enhanced speed and capacity: 5G and especially 6G networks provide much faster data transfer rates and support a greater number of connected devices, crucial for applications like real-time streaming, IoT, and smart cities.
- Low latency: Reduced latency enables faster data transmission and real-time response, critical for applications like autonomous vehicles, remote surgery, and industrial automation.
- Edge computing: 5G and 6G facilitate the deployment of edge computing, where data processing occurs closer to the source, reducing data transfer distances and increasing responsiveness.
Synergies and Future Implications:
The convergence of HPC, QC, and 5G/6G networks creates powerful synergies:
- Accelerated research and innovation: HPC can assist in developing and testing QC algorithms and hardware, while 5G/6G provides the necessary high-bandwidth, low-latency connectivity for accessing and distributing both HPC and QC resources.
- Real-time data processing and analysis: The combination of fast networks, distributed computing (edge computing), and advanced processing capabilities (HPC and QC) allows for real-time analysis of massive datasets, enabling applications like smart cities, autonomous vehicles, and industrial automation.
- Enhanced security: Quantum computing networks offer enhanced security features like quantum key distribution (QKD), which can be implemented in 6G networks to protect against quantum attacks.
- AI-driven networks: AI/ML solutions will become crucial for managing the complexity of 5G/6G networks and optimizing resource allocation, and QC can further enhance AI capabilities.
Future Outlook:
The collaboration between these technologies will continue to drive innovation and enable new applications, particularly in areas such as:
- Immersive experiences: 6G can support advancements in extended reality (XR) applications like holographic teleportation and immersive virtual reality.
- Digital twins: 6G can facilitate the creation and use of digital twins for various applications, including smart cities, industry, and even the communications network itself.
- Quantum cloud computing: 6G is expected to support quantum cloud computing, enabling access to quantum resources for various applications.
[More to come ...]